Points disappearing from drawing - Please Advise

Hello,

 

Using Civil3D 2011, I have a topo drawing that's about 2 miles long.  The points have styles to them to show the actual survey item such as manhole, trees, signs, etc.  I have also created a point group called "no display" that I have added certain points to so they don't show up in the topo.  While adding additional points to the "no display" point group, I have noticed that ALL the points but 3 have vanished from the drawing.  Anyone ever had this happen?  And what's the fix.  We just installed the SP2 so maybe that's the problem.

Okay, What I have found is this.  Our survey department also makes a point drawing that one can x-ref into the drawing to see all the shots.  The points drawing was x-refed in and I was creating a hatch area.  Immediatly after the hatch was drawn, the points would disappear.  After unloading the points drawing, I did the same steps and the points in my topo drawing stayed.  I don't know why.  what I also found is that when a closed polyline is drawn for a hatch boundary and then picked inside the area the points vanish.  If the polyline is selected, the points stay.  Even if the hatch is analyzing everything visible, and its looking at the points drawing... what's it doing removing the actual points from my drawing?

I'm still having this issue with Civil3d 2014. I have to bring my lines into a new drawing to create any hatches I need. Then copy the hatch into the drawing. I can't hatch in a drawing that contains points unless I want to reload all my points every time I create a hatch. What a waste of time...

 

It would be nice if Autodesk could make any indication that they are at least looking into fixing this bug....

Message 20 of 23
jmayo-EE
in reply to: 4Runner

You will save a lot of aggravation by keeping the hatches in their own file. All alone. Then Xref the hatch.dwg into the sheets and display order is controlled with one object and they will always stay to the back of the objects.

 

Hatches are 2D AutoCAD objects. They don't play very well with C3D data.
